PUBLIC INVITED TO NORTH SHORE GUBERNATORIAL FORUM SEPT. 10

The public is invited to attend the North Shore Gubernatorial Forum scheduled 7 to 9 p.m. Wednesday, Sept. 10, at Southeastern Louisiana University.
      Individuals attending the forum can park at no charge in the university’s north campus parking lots immediately adjacent to the University Center, where the forum will be held. The University Center is located at 700 West University Avenue in Hammond.
      Designed to focus on economic development, transportation and infrastructure issues associated with the north shore, the forum is hosted by the chambers of commerce of the north shore; the governments of Tangipahoa, St. Tammany and Washington parishes; and Southeastern.
      Most of the major candidates in the Oct. 4 gubernatorial election are scheduled to participate, said forum chairman T. Jay Seale III of Hammond. A White Paper has been prepared for the candidates, outlining 17 issues, complemented by charts and statistics, dealing with the north shore region’s unprecedented growth. Copies of the document are available online under the “headline” section of Southeastern’s main webpage, www.selu.edu.
      The forum will be broadcast live on Access St. Tammany (Charter Cable Channel 10-St. Tammany), the Southeastern Channel (Charter Cable 18-Tangipahoa and Livingston), and in Washington Parish (Charter Cable 98), as well as Southeastern Louisiana University’s 90.9 KSLU, and Guaranty Broadcasting’s NorthShore104.7 and Sunny 106.1. Other radio stations scheduled to carry the program include: WJBO, Baton Rouge; KRVS, Lafayette; KVPI, Ville Platte; KSYL, Alexandria; KJAE, Leesville; KQKI, Morgan City.
      KSLU will also stream the forum live on the internet at www.selu.edu/kslu.
      Corporate sponsors for the forum include Charter Communications and North Oaks Medical Center in Hammond.
